﻿*{
	margin: 0px;
	padding: 0px;
}
body{
	margin: 0px;
	padding: 0px;
	font-family: "微软雅黑";
	color: #666666;
}
a{
	color: #666666;

}
a:hover{
	color:#666666;
}
ul li{
	float: left;
	list-style: none;
}
/* 顶部导航*/
/*.header_top{
	width: 1200px;
	margin:0 auto;
}
.header{
	background: #d8d8d8;
	height: 40px;
	line-height: 40px;
	font-size: 14px;
	min-width: 1200px;
}
.header_top_left{
	float: left;
}
.header_top_right ul li{
	float: left;
	list-style: none;
}
.header_top_right{
	float: right;
}
.header_top_right span{
	display: inline-block;
	width: 1px;
	background: #c1c1c1;
	overflow: auto;
	height: 12px;
	margin: 14px 9px -1px 9px;
}
.header_top_wei, .header_top_shou, .header_top_xin{
	background-image: ;
	width: 27px;
	height: 40px;
	background-repeat: no-repeat;
	margin-left:12px;
}
.header_top_wei{
	background-position: 0px;
}
.header_top_shou{
	background-position: -36px 6px;
}
.header_top_xin{
	background-position: -77px 5px;
}*/
/*顶部导航*/

/*顶部banner*/
/*.header_top_banner{
	background-color: #f7f7f7;
	clear: both;
}
.header_top_center{
	width: 1200px;
	height: 190px;
	margin: 0 auto;
}
.header_top_guowei{
	width: 87px;
	height: 93px;
	margin-top: 43px;
	float: left;
}

.header_top_title{
	width: 356px;
    float: left;
    margin: 58px 0px 0px 22px;
    color: #2c8039;
}
.heder_top_title_lar{
	font-size: 40px;
	font-weight: bold;
}
.heder_top_title_sam{
	font-size: 15px;
    letter-spacing: 1.6px;
    margin-top: 0px;
    height: 20px;
    line-height: 20px;
}
.dx_heder_form{
	float: right;
}
.heder_top_select, .heder_top_input{
	border: 2px solid #e7e7e7;
	background: #ffffff;
	margin-top:69px;
	float: left;
	height: 51px;
}

.heder_top_select{
	width: 123px;
}
.heder_top_input{
	width: 316px;
	margin-left: 6px;
}
.heder_top_sou{
	width: 111px;
	height: 51px;
	float: left;
	margin-top: 69px;
	margin-left: 11px;
	background-color: #f39800;
	color: #ffffff;
	font-size: 17px;
	text-align: center;
	line-height:51px;
	outline: none;
	border: none;
}
.heder_top_select select, .heder_top_input input{
	border:none;
	color: #666666;
	line-height: 45px;
	outline: none;
	height: 47px;
}
.heder_top_select select {
    padding: 10px 0;
}*/

/*顶部banner*/
/*.header_top_nav{
	height: 50px;
	background-color: #2c8039;
	color:#ffffff;
}
.header_top_nav a{
	color:#ffffff;
}
.header_top_nav a:hover{
	color:#ffffff;
}
.header_top_nav ul li{
	float: left;
	background-color:#2c8039;
}
.header_top_nav ul li:hover{
	float: left;
	background-color:#02ac6e;
}
.heder_top_input input{
	padding: 0px 10px;
	width: 296px;
	line-height: 45px;
}
.heder_top_select select{
	width: 117px;
	padding-left: 10px;
	color: #000000
}*/
/* 导航*/
.header_top_nav ul{
	width: 1200px;
	margin:0 auto;
	height: 50px;
	line-height: 50px;
}
/*w文本居中*/
.dx_text_center{
	text-align: center;
	font-size: 19px;
	font-weight: bold;
}
.dx_text_center a{
	color:#ffffff;
}
.dx_text_center a:hover{
	color:#ffffff;
}

/*导航右侧边框*/
.dx_header_top_list_border{
	border-right: 1px solid #ffffff;
}
/*导航li宽度*/
.dx_header_top_sy{
	width: 169px;
}
.dx_header_top_gzdt{
	width: 221px;
}
.dx_header_top_zwfk{
	width: 211px;
}
.dx_header_top_zffw{
	width: 211px;
}
.dx_header_top_zmhd{
	width: 202px;
}
.dx_header_top_yslm{
	width: 180px
}
/*首页标题*/
.dx_title_tit{
	font-size: 31px;
	font-weight: bold;
	color: #2c8039;
	text-align: center;
}
.dx_title_text{
	text-indent: 2em;	
	line-height: 30px;
	margin-top: 4px;
}
.dx_title_text a{
	color: #2c8039;
}
.dx_title_text a:hover{
	color: #2c8039;
}
/*首页标题*/
.dx_lbt{
	background-color:#ffffff;
	padding: 20px 0px 15px 0px;
	overflow: hidden;
}
/*轮播图左侧tab*/
.dx_lb_left{
	width: 556px;
	height: 338px;
	float: left;
    margin-left: 20px;
}
.dx_gzdt, .dx_lmys{
	width: 278px;
	height: 50px;
	color: #666666;
	text-align: center;
	background-color: #ededed;
	font-size: 23px;
	line-height: 50px;
}
.dx_gzdt a, .dx_lmys a{
	width: 277px;
	height: 50px;
	display: block;
}

.dx_tab_txt div{
	color: #333333;
	font-size:17px;
	width: 400px;
	float: left;
}
.dx_tab_txt span{
	color: #999999;
	font-size: 15px;
	float: right;
}
.active{
	color:#ffffff;
	background-color: #2c8039;
}
.active a{
	color: #ffffff;
}
.active a:hover{
	color: #ffffff;
}
.dx_tab_txt{
	width: 525px;
	display: none;
}
.dx_tab_txt li {
	width: 548px;
	line-height: 40px;
	background: url(/uploads/image/i307/dx_bg_f_dian.png) no-repeat;
	padding-left: 18px;
    background-position: 5px 19px;
}




/*中间左侧tab*/
.dx_conter_leftab{
	width: 780px;
}
.dx_rd{
	font-size: 25px;
	height: 59px;
	color: #000000;
    line-height: 59px;
    border-bottom: 1px solid #999999;
    width: 767px;
}
.dx_rd_tab_left{
	width: 767px;
	font-size: 21px;
	position: relative;
	padding-bottom: 12px;
	height: 322px;
}
.dx_gjzw_tab{
	height:56px;
	line-height: 56px;
	border-bottom: 1px solid #999999;
}
.dx_rd_active{
	color: #2c8039;
	font-weight: bold;
	border-bottom:2px solid #2c8039;
}
.dx_gjzw, .dx_gszw{
	/*width: 126px;*/
	text-align: center;
	height: 56px;
}
/*.dx_gszw{
	margin-left: 30px;
}*/
.dx_rd_zxian{
	width: 3px;
    float: left;
    padding: 0 20px;
}

.dx_conter_rigd{
	margin-left: 30px;
    width: 400px;
    margin-top: 14px;
    border-left: 1px solid #c2cfe3;
}
.dx_rdtab_txt{
	display: none;
}
.dx_rdtab_txt div{
	color: #333333;
	font-size:15px;
	width: 400px;
	float: left;
}
.dx_rdtab_txt span{
	color: #999999;
	font-size: 16px;
	float: right;
}
.rd_products{
	clear:both;
	/*margin-top:14px;*/
}


.dx_rdtab_txt li{
    width: 767px;
    height: 18px;
    background: url(/uploads/image/i307/dx_bg_y_dian.png) no-repeat;
    background-position: 2px 8px;
    padding-left: 17px;
    margin-top: 18px;
}
.dx_rdtab_txt_01 li{
    width: 370px;
}
/*更多*/
.dx_rdtab_text_gd{
	position: absolute;
    right: -5px;
    top: 20px;
    color: #999999 !important;
}
.dx_rdtab_txt >.dx_rdtab_text_gd {
    width: 65px;
    font-size: 17px;
}

/*中间右侧导航*/
.dx_right_zwgk{
	font-size: 24px;
	color: #2c8039;
	padding-left: 15px;
}
.dx_zwgk_tab{
	overflow: hidden;
	padding-bottom:15px;
	padding-left: 15px;
}
.dx_zwgk_tab ul li{
	width: 186px;
    height: 55px;
    line-height: 55px;
    margin-top: 12px;
    font-size: 17px;
    padding-left: 50px;
}

/*信息公开指南*/
.dx_lf_gkzn{
	background:  no-repeat #f6f6f6;
	background-position: 20px 16px;
    
}
.dx_lf_gkzn:hover{
	background:  no-repeat #2c8039;
	background-position: 20px 16px;
    color: #ffffff;
}

/*信息公开目录*/
.dx_rg_gkml{
	background: url(/uploads/image/i307/dx_bg_ml_02.png) no-repeat #f6f6f6;
	background-position: 20px 16px;
    

}
.dx_rg_gkml:hover{
	background: url(/uploads/image/i307/dx_bg_ml_01.png) no-repeat #2c8039;
	background-position: 20px 16px;
	color: #ffffff
}
/*信息公开年报*/
.dx_lf_gknb{
	background: url(/uploads/image/i307/dx_bg_nb_02.png) no-repeat #f6f6f6;
	background-position: 20px 16px;
 
}
.dx_lf_gknb:hover{
	background:  no-repeat #2c8039;
	background-position: 20px 16px;
	color: #ffffff
}
/*依申请公开*/
.dx_rg_sqgk{
	background: url(/uploads/image/i307/dx_bg_gk_02.png) no-repeat #f6f6f6;
	background-position: 20px 16px;
}
.dx_rg_sqgk:hover{
	background:  no-repeat #2c8039;
	background-position: 20px 16px;
	color: #ffffff
}
/*领导之窗*/
.dx_lf_ldzc{
	background:  no-repeat #f6f6f6;
	background-position: 20px 16px;

}
.dx_lf_ldzc:hover{
	background:  no-repeat #2c8039;
	background-position: 20px 16px;
	color: #ffffff
}
/*机构职能*/
.dx_rg_jgzn{
	background: url(/uploads/image/i307/dx_bg_jg_02.png) no-repeat #f6f6f6;
	background-position: 20px 16px;

}
.dx_rg_jgzn:hover{
	background: url(/uploads/image/i307/dx_bg_jg_01.png) no-repeat #2c8039;
	background-position: 20px 16px;
	color: #ffffff
}
.dx_zw_activea{
	background:  no-repeat #2c8039;
	background-position: 20px 16px;
	color:#ffffff;
}

.dx_zwfw{
	text-align: right;
    border-top: 1px solid #c2cfe3;
    border-bottom: 1px solid #c2cfe3;
    padding: 15px 0px 15px 0px;
}
.dx_lf_ldxx, .dx_rg_dczj{
	border: 1px solid #c2cfe3;
	color:#2c8039;
	padding-left: 73px !important;
}
.dx_lf_ldxx{
	background: url(/uploads/image/i307/dx_bg_ldxx_02.png) no-repeat #ffffff;
	background-position: 28px 16px;

}
.dx_lf_ldxx:hover{
	background:  no-repeat #2c8039;
	background-position: 28px 16px;
	color: #ffffff
}
.dx_rg_dczj{
	background: url(/uploads/image/i307/dx_bg_zjdc_02.png) no-repeat #ffffff;
	background-position: 28px 16px;
}
.dx_rg_dczj:hover{
	background:  no-repeat #2c8039;
	background-position: 28px 16px;
	color: #ffffff
}
.dx_wl_01, .dx_wl_02, .dx_wl_03{
	width: 383px;
	height: 75px;
	float: right;
	color:#ffffff;
	line-height: 75px;
	padding-left:102px;
}
.dx_wl_01{
	background: url(/uploads/image/i307/dx_bg_wl_01.png) no-repeat;
	margin-bottom:10px;
	background-size: cover;
}
.dx_wl_02{
	background: url(/uploads/image/i307/dx_bg_wl_02.png) no-repeat;
	margin-bottom:10px;
	background-size: cover;
}
.dx_wl_03{
	background:  no-repeat;
	background-size: cover;
}
.dx_bottom_ztzl{
	width: 79px;
    height: 79px;
    float: left;
    background-color: #2c8039;
    font-size: 19px;
    font-weight: bold;
    margin-top: 20px;
    color: #ffffff;
    padding: 11px 0px 20px 18px;
    letter-spacing: 4px;
    line-height: 30px;
}
.dx_bottom_xl select{
	width: 180px;
    height: 32px;
    font-size: 13px;
    padding-left: 30px;
}
.dx_bottom_se{
	margin-left: 18px;
}
.dx_pic_zdjg{
	line-height: 135px;
}
.dx_pic_zfwzzc{
	margin:0px 0px 0px 22px;
	line-height: 135px;
}
.dx_pic_bq{
	color: #ffffff;
    font-size: 13px;
    margin: 20px 0px 0px 46px;

}
.dx_pic_bq p{
	line-height: 25px;
}
.dx_bottom_lxwm{
	margin-top: 47px;	
}
.dx_bottom_lxwm ul li{
	height: 48px;
	color: #ffffff;
	text-align: center;
	width: 94px;
	font-size: 13px
}
.dx_bottom_lxwm ul li img{
	    margin: -4px 0px 7px 0px;
}
.dx_bottom_li{
	border-left: 1px solid #ffffff;
}
.dx_left_tab{
	width: 395px;
	padding-right: 30px;
	border-right:1px solid #c2cfe3;
	height: 547px;
}
.dx_conter_tab>.dx_rd_tab_left {
    height: 289px;
}
.dx_conter_tab>.dx_rd_tab_left{
	width: 369px;
}
/*.dx_conter_tab ul>.dx_gjzw, .dx_conter_tab ul>.dx_gszw{
	width: 90px;
}*/
/*.dx_conter_tab div>.dx_rd_zxian{
	left: 102px;
}*/
.rd_products ul li>.bt-nowrap{
	width: 315px;
}

.products01 ul li>.bt-nowrap{
	width: 600px;
}
.dx_conter_tab{
	margin-top: 20px;
}


.dx_right_tab{
    width: 369px;
    padding-left: 20px;
}
/*漂浮样式*/
.dx_fiex{
	position: fixed;
    z-index: 20;
    bottom: 137px;
    right: 15px;
    width: 60px;
    /*margin-left: 610px;*/
}

.dx_bg_sj, .dx_bg_wx, .dx_bg_wb, .dx_bg_fx, .dx_bg_fh{
	width: 60px;
	height: 59px;
	margin-top:2px;
	cursor: pointer;
	position: relative;

}
.dx_bg_sj:hover .ewm, .dx_bg_wx:hover .ewm, .dx_bg_fx:hover .ewm{
	display: block;
}
.ewm{
	width: 113px;
	height: 105px;
	background: url(/uploads/image/i307/1810082257428241609.gif) no-repeat;
	position:absolute;
	right: 60px;
	top:-20px;
	display: none;
	padding: 2px 2px;
	overflow: hidden;
	z-index: 150;
}
.ewm img{
	width: 100px
}

.dx_bg_sj{
	background:  #000000 no-repeat;
}
.dx_bg_sj:hover, .dx_bg_wx:hover, .dx_bg_fx:hover, .dx_bg_fh:hover, .dx_bg_wb:hover{
	background-color: #2c8039;
	filter:alpha(opacity=100); /*ie滤镜，透明度50%*/
    -moz-opacity:1; /*firefox私有，透明度50%*/
    -khtml-opacity: 1;
    opacity:1;/*其他，透明度50%*/
}
.dx_bg_wx{
	background: #000000 no-repeat;
}
.dx_bg_wb{
	background: #000000 no-repeat;
}
.dx_bg_fx{
	background:url(/uploads/image/i307/dx_bg_fx_01.png) #000000 no-repeat;
}
.dx_bg_fh{
	background: #000000 no-repeat;
}
.bt-alpha{
    filter:alpha(opacity=40); /*ie滤镜，透明度50%*/
    -moz-opacity:0.4; /*firefox私有，透明度50%*/
    -khtml-opacity: 0.4;
    opacity:0.4;/*其他，透明度50%*/
}
#num{
	position: absolute;
    font-size: 80px;
    font-weight: bold;
    font-family: stsong;
    color: #ffb663;
    font-style: italic;
    right: 254px;
    z-index: 3;
    top: 0px;
}

/*显示*/
.dx_show{
	display: block;
}